Abstract
A driver-type golf club head having a reduced strike face height and a reduced strike face thickness produces a greater golf ball launch speed while maintaining a conforming CT value. In addition, the driver-type golf club head preserves or improves the club head durability, ball flight path optimization, and forgiveness by careful club head mass distribution.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A driver-type golf club head comprising:
a club head body comprising:
a crown, a front end, a rear end opposite the front end, a toe end, a heel end opposite the toe end, a sole opposite the crown, and a skirt forming the transition surface between the crown and the sole other than on the front end, each having an inner and outer surface;
a strike face located on the front end comprising a geometric center, and is defined by a bulge curvature and a roll curvature;
a body width, a body depth, and a body height; and
a body center of gravity;
wherein: a loft plane is defined tangent to the geometric center; a ground plane is defined tangent to the sole when the club head body is in an address position; an x-axis is defined through the geometric center in a toe portion to heel portion direction parallel to the ground plane; a y-axis is defined through the geometric center in a crown to sole direction perpendicular to the x-axis; a z-axis is defined through the geometric in a front end to rear end direction perpendicular to both the x-axis and to the y-axis; a y′-axis is defined through the center of gravity in a crown to sole direction parallel to the y-axis; the bulge curvature is the curvature of the strike face in a heel-to-toe direction and comprises a bulge radius, and the roll curvature is the curvature of the strike face in a crown-to-sole direction and comprises a roll radius; the strike face comprises a strike face perimeter defined at the point where the bulge radius and the roll radius deviate from the bulge curvature and roll curvature respectively; the strike face perimeter comprises a top edge, a bottom edge, a toe edge, and a heel edge; the strike face perimeter comprises a top edge point defined by the intersection of the top edge and a YZ plane defined by the y-axis and z-axis; the strike face perimeter comprises a bottom edge point defined by the intersection of the bottom edge of the strike face perimeter and the YZ plane; the strike face perimeter comprises a strike face length between 8.15 inches and 8.90 inches; the strike face comprises a strike face height, measured between the top edge point and the bottom edge point parallel to the loft plane, and the strike face height is between about 1.40 inches and 1.80 inches; the strike face comprises a strike face volume, measured as the volume bounded by a strike face front surface, a strike face rear surface, and the strike face perimeter projected perpendicular to the loft plane, and the strike face volume is between about 0.410 in 3 and 0.500 in 3 ; the strike face comprises an area, measured as the area of the strike face front surface bounded by the strike face perimeter, and the strike face area is between about 4.0 and 5.0 in 2 ; and the strike face comprises a thickness measured as the strike face volume divided by the strike face area, the strike face thickness is between about 0.085 and 0.100 inch.
2 . The driver-type golf club head of claim 1 , wherein:
an Iyy is measured as the moment of inertia about the y′-axis, and the Iyy ranges from about 4900 g*cm 2 to 5900 g*cm 2 ; and a loft angle is defined by the loft plane and the y-axis, and the loft angle is in a range of 7.0 degrees to 16 degrees.
3 . The driver-type golf club head of claim 1 , wherein:
the body width is measured between a heelward-most point and a toeward-most point parallel to the x-axis, and the body width is between 4.6 inches and 5 inches; the body depth is measured between a leading edge and a rearward-most point parallel to the z-axis, and the body depth is between 4.5 and 4.95 inches; and the body height is measured between the ground plane and a highest point on the crown; and the body height is between about 2.3 and 2.8 inches.
4 . The driver-type golf club head of claim 1 , wherein:
a volume of the club head body is greater than about 440 cm 3 ; a Y GP is measured from the body center of gravity to the ground plane, parallel to the y-axis, and the Y GP is between about 0.8 inch and 1.0 inch; and a CGz is measured from the geometric center to the body center of gravity, parallel to the z-axis, the CGz is between about 1.60 and 1.85 inches.
5 . The driver-type golf club head of claim 1 , wherein the strike face comprises a strike face width measured as the distance between a heelmost-point of the strike face perimeter to a toeward-most point of the strike face perimeter parallel to the x-axis, and the strike face width is between about 3.5 inches and 4.5 inches.
6 . The driver-type golf club head of claim 2 , wherein the strike face comprises a top edge point height, measured between the top edge point and the ground plane and parallel to the y-axis, and the top edge point height is between about 1.85 inch and 2.20 inch.
7 . The driver-type golf club head of claim 3 , wherein the strike face comprises a bottom edge point height, measured between the bottom edge point and the ground plane and parallel to the y-axis, and the bottom edge point height is between about 0.350 inch and 0.385 inch.
8 . The driver-type golf club head of claim 4 , wherein the strike face comprises a face center height measured between the geometric center and the ground plane and parallel to the y-axis, and the face center height ranges from 1.10 to 1.30 inches.
9 . The driver-type golf club head of claim 1 , wherein the club head body comprises a crown apex point located at a highest point on the crown in the YZ plane, the crown apex point comprises a height between about 2.15 inches and 2.45 inches measured between the crown apex point and the ground plane parallel to the y-axis.
10 . The driver-type golf club head of claim 9 , wherein the crown apex point comprises a depth measured between the top edge point and the crown apex point parallel to the z-axis, and the crown apex point depth is between about 0.70 and 0.90 inch.
11 . The driver-type golf club head of claim 10 , wherein the club head comprises a crown apex angle measured between a first imaginary line parallel to the z-axis and a second imaginary line which intersects both the crown apex point and the top edge point, and the crown apex angle ranges between 18 degrees and 23 degrees.
12 . The driver-type golf club head of claim 11 , wherein the club head body comprises a sole apex point located at a lowest point on the sole in the YZ plane;
the sole apex point comprises a depth measured from the bottom edge point to the sole apex point and parallel to the z-axis, and the sole apex point depth ranges from 0.60 to 0.67 inch.
